Transaction f31f34d8537c168b3046544395f2824dd153f671605d8f4196e785ec418d8bb5

1 Input
2 Outputs
  • f31f34d8537c168b3046544395f2824dd153f671605d8f4196e785ec418d8bb5:0
  • value  1640521
    address  2MufqAvKNkTKm5gQ2X9AjmVkaNff3AibiHR
  • f31f34d8537c168b3046544395f2824dd153f671605d8f4196e785ec418d8bb5:1
  • value  101500
    address  2N3T8CeHgSmeBeSp6zVh1xQst7gXzrDbMwW